将VB.NET代码转换为C#
我有三个用VB.NET(2005)编写的项目,必须将它们转换成C代码。(我知道我根本不需要转换.net语言的代码)。我没有时间重写它们,需要一个工具或脚本来转换。将VB.NET代码转换为C#,c#,vb.net,C#,Vb.net,我有三个用VB.NET(2005)编写的项目,必须将它们转换成C代码。(我知道我根本不需要转换.net语言的代码)。我没有时间重写它们,需要一个工具或脚本来转换。 注意:它们是控制台应用程序。允许您检查几种不同.Net语言的编译程序集。我知道有人会剪切和粘贴输出以在不同语言之间转换。显然,它还有一个导出功能。另一个选项正在使用。从VB.NET转换为C#,反之亦然 经验告诉我,不同的转换器在某些方面比其他转换器更好,因此我建议您使用多个转换器(如果可能的话),并比较它们的输出。可以做到这一点,但取
注意:它们是控制台应用程序。允许您检查几种不同.Net语言的编译程序集。我知道有人会剪切和粘贴输出以在不同语言之间转换。显然,它还有一个导出功能。另一个选项正在使用。从VB.NET转换为C#,反之亦然
经验告诉我,不同的转换器在某些方面比其他转换器更好,因此我建议您使用多个转换器(如果可能的话),并比较它们的输出。可以做到这一点,但取决于您的vb.net代码,许多手动工作仍将保留。这里有一个很酷的.net代码转换工具在线提供。如果对你有帮助,试试这个。
@Marek:无法正常工作:-)您自己在Google上查找过这样的工具吗?@Gerrie:这不是不在这里提问的好理由。请解释一下为什么您需要转换一种完全可互操作(大部分情况下)的语言?无需剪切粘贴,您可以直接保存已分解的类。;)如果在部件上单击鼠标右键,reflector还具有导出选项。这将把源代码吐出到您指定的文件夹中。